Port Huron Officials are hoping to make it easier for downtown customers to pick up food from local restaurants in light of the recent order closing all in person dining establishments. Port Huron City Manager James Freed has issued a directive allowing short term parking along Huron Avenue and Military Street to help facilitate food pickups. The temporary parking spots have special signage, indicating that they are for take out customers only. This comes after bars and restaurants were ordered by the governor to close their doors to the public. Take-out and delivery are still allowed.
